Based on the Solunar Theory (John Alden Knight): fish and wildlife tend to feed more during the periods when the moon is overhead or underfoot (major) and at moonrise/moonset (minor). The score considers the lunar phase and the crossing of major periods with the local high tide.

📘 About Kaohsiung Tide Forecast
Found at 22.63° N latitude and 120.30° E longitude, Kaohsiung serves as a prominent coastal location in Taiwan. Its tidal pattern is diurnal (one high and one low tide per day), with a mean tidal range of 0.7m and spring tides reaching up to 0.9m. Surfers here know the waves shift character between high and low tide, even if the tidal range is relatively modest. The diurnal pattern simplifies planning: with just one high and one low tide per day, scheduling fishing trips and beach activities is straightforward. Waters along this coast are influenced by events such as El Niño, which can temporarily raise mean sea level.
